hi, I want to model multiphase packed bed using porous media. I want to have variable porosity in the radial direction. Can somebody suggest how I can implement it in fluent (whether I have to use UDF or there is some other way).

Hello Nishith. Using UDF'S is probably the best way for implementing a variable porosity. In the old UDf User Guide there was a sample application for this problem. I think that example is missing in the new Guide. But if you are familiar with writing UDF's you should have no problem.
